]> git.sur5r.net Git - bacula/bacula/blobdiff - regress/scripts/cleanup-2tape.in
Tweak errors-test
[bacula/bacula] / regress / scripts / cleanup-2tape.in
index 91cbb932882ab1e9b00e29c8c1dba69e16f8bbb8..0f33ec95c7992c3f47cfba7969da2197118d2609 100755 (executable)
@@ -4,9 +4,9 @@
 #
 scripts/cleanup
 
-if ! test x@autochanger@ = x/dev/null; then
-   drive=`bin/mtx-changer @autochanger@ loaded`
-   if ! test x$drive = x2; then
+if test x@autochanger@ != x/dev/null; then
+   drive=`bin/mtx-changer @autochanger@ loaded 0 dummy 0`
+   if test x${drive} != x2; then
       bin/mtx-changer @autochanger@ unload 0 @tape_drive@ 0
       bin/mtx-changer @autochanger@ load 2 @tape_drive@ 0
    fi
@@ -18,9 +18,9 @@ fi
 #
 # If we have an autochanger always load tape in slot 1
 #
-if ! test x@autochanger@ = x/dev/null; then
-   drive=`bin/mtx-changer @autochanger@ loaded`
-   if ! test x$drive = x1; then
+if test x@autochanger@ != x/dev/null; then
+   drive=`bin/mtx-changer @autochanger@ loaded 0 dummy 0`
+   if test x${drive} != x1; then
       bin/mtx-changer @autochanger@ unload 0 @tape_drive@ 0
       bin/mtx-changer @autochanger@ load 1 @tape_drive@ 0
    fi